  9. You can also try the WestJet Flight Deck if you're willing to stand all game and to stay in the shade. That whole concourse is open to everyone I believe. Stangstag made a good point. If the roof is open, you could be baking that day especially in the 500s. While the Canada Day game will be a loud atmosphere, the Dome will be crazy busy. Consider the lineups for concessions and washrooms. As well, during busy games I find more crazier fans who get drunk always sit up in the 500s. Otherwise, my favourite seating area now at Jays games are Club 200 around third base. Smaller sections, comfy seats, better views over the net, in the shade and 200 Level Concourse isn't as crazy as the 100 level or 500 level concourse when games are close to being sold out.
